How much do admin j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for admin in Forsyth, GA is $18.32,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.10 and $20.29 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Admin vs Receptionist?

AspectAdminReceptionist
CredentialsHigh school diploma, administrative trainingHigh school diploma, customer service skills
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, handling various administrative tasksFront desk, greeting visitors, answering calls
Employer & Industry UsageBusinesses, organizations, corporate officesHospitals, hotels, corporate front desks
Common Search & ComparisonAdministrative support roles, office managementFront desk duties, customer interaction

While both Admin and Receptionist roles are vital in office environments, Admin positions typically involve broader administrative responsibilities such as managing schedules, correspondence, and office operations. Receptionists mainly focus on greeting visitors, answering phones, and providing front desk support. The Admin role often requires more diverse skills and may involve supervising other staff, whereas Receptionists primarily handle front-facing customer service tasks.

What are some common challenges faced by administrative professionals, and how can they overcome them?

Administrative professionals often juggle multiple priorities, such as managing schedules, handling correspondence, and supporting different team members. A common challenge is balancing urgent requests with ongoing tasks, which requires strong organizational skills and adaptability. Building effective communication with colleagues and setting clear boundaries around deadlines can help manage workload efficiently. Utilizing productivity tools and regularly reviewing priorities can also support success in this dynamic role.

What is an admin?

Admin jobs, short for administrative jobs, involve supporting the daily operations of an organization through tasks such as scheduling, managing correspondence, organizing files, and assisting staff or management. Administrative professionals are often responsible for handling phone calls, data entry, office supply management, and coordinating meetings or events. Their work ensures that business processes run smoothly and efficiently, making them essential to both small offices and large organizations.

Responsibilities: Promoting and maintaining quality patient care that promotes safety and well-being of all patients throughout the organization on assigned shift. Plans, directs, and coordinates with Admissions and Bed Control to facilitate flow, providing optimum service to all Piedmont customers. Monitoring bed availability and implementing surge capacity measures as needed. Supervision of the nursing staff and coordination of staffing on a shift-to-shift basis. Is the designated on-site hospital administrator after normal business hours. Responsible for the assessment of all requests for administrator-on-call contact during his/her shift. Responsible for all activities within the hospital in the absence of Administration and/or department directors. Works under the direction of the Administrator on-call to determine the activation of the disaster plan and coordinates related activities. Rounds and maintains open communication with all staff. This position requires a sound knowledge of nursing practice and exceptional leadership abilities. Qualifications:

Education

  • Graduate from a nursing program Required
  • Bachelor's Degree /Master's degree in Nursing Preferred

Work Experience

  • 3 years of nursing experience in a hospital setting Required
  • Demonstrated clinical competency Required

Licenses and Certifications

  • RN - Registered Nurse - Georgia State Licensure and/or NLC/eNCL Multistate Licensure Required
  • BLS - Basic Life Support Required
  • ACLS Preferred
  • PALS - Pediatric Advanced Life Support Preferred
  • NRP - Neonatal Resuscitation Preferred
